The Commission Process

1. Initial Enquiry

Get in touch using the enquiry form below and tell me about your project. Please include any photographs, preferred size, and any ideas you would like to discuss.

2. Consultation and Quotation

I will review your images and provide guidance on composition, size options, and pricing. Once we agree on the details, I will provide a quotation.

3. Booking Your Commission

A deposit secures your place in my commission schedule and allows work to begin.

4. Creation of Your Artwork

Your portrait is carefully created using professional-quality materials and regular progress updates can be provided if requested.

5. Completion and Delivery

Once completed, your artwork is professionally packaged and shipped to its new home.

Pricing

As every commission is unique, pricing varies according to size, subject matter, and level of detail.

As a guide:

  • Small commissions from £800
  • Medium commissions from £2500
  • Large commissions from £5000

Frequently Asked Questions

What photographs should I provide?

The clearer and higher resolution the photographs, the better. If you are unsure which images to use, I am happy to advise.

How long does a commission take?

Timescales vary depending on the complexity of the artwork and current demand. Estimated completion dates will be discussed during the quotation process.

Do you ship internationally?

Yes. Commissions can be carefully packaged and shipped both within the UK and internationally.
